Assess Health Insurance Plans and Find the Best Value
Navigating the world of health insurance can seem daunting, but finding the right plan doesn't have to be overwhelming. Before you sign up, take the time to thoroughly analyze different options available to you. Evaluate your individual needs and budget.
A good place to start is by understanding the different types of health insurance plans available. Familiarize yourself with terms like HMOs, PPOs, and EPOs. Each type has its own benefits and disadvantages. Generate a list of your essential healthcare expectations, such as pharmaceuticals.
Once you have a grasp on your needs, start comparing plans from various insurance providers. Leverage online tools and resources to explore plan details like monthly premiums, deductibles, copayments, and out-of-pocket maximums. Don't forget to review the provider network to ensure your preferred doctors are in-network.
Remember, the best health insurance plan for you is one that fulfills your individual needs and financial parameters.
Exploring Your Health Insurance Options
Choosing the right health insurance plan can feel overwhelming, though it's a crucial decision for your well-being. With so many different options available, it's important to meticulously consider your needs and budget. Start by determining your healthcare requirements. Do you have any chronic conditions? How often do you visit a doctor? Once you have a solid understanding of your health situations, you can start comparing different plans.
- Consider the benefits offered by each plan, including deductibles, copays, and out-of-pocket limits.
- Investigate different insurance companies and read reviews from other policyholders.
- Don't be afraid to request clarifications from insurance agents or representatives.
By taking the time to research your options and choosing an informed decision, you can find a health insurance plan that satisfies your needs and provides you with peace of mind.
